How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 43207?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 43207 Studio Apartments | $780 | $695 | $1,191 |
| 43207 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,019 | $625 | $2,324 |
| 43207 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,491 | $595 | $3,347 |
| 43207 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,451 | $675 | $3,025 |
| 43207 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,162 | $1,471 | $7,570 |
